Laptops with ARM processors and Windows OS coming in 2013!
We know Wintel alliance has broken and Microsoft is keen on supporting ARM architecture. But now a confirmed report is doing round on internet which states laptops powered by ARM processors and Windows operating system will be introduced by the end of 2012 with commercial availability to begin no late than June 2013!
Two things are on ARM’s side — low power consumption and price. And two things are against it — software support and support from notebook vendors.
Now it has come to light that ARM processor makers are already cooperating with notebook players such as Asus and Lenovo and are set to launch Windows+ARM notebooks in mid-2013.
They expect the platform to do well in 2014 and become a major alliance by 2015.
